PENTECOST SOCIAL SERVICES

NATIONAL MOCK EXAMINATION FOR JHS 3

SUBJECT: MATHEMATICS

PAPER 2 - 1 HOUR
ESSAY
Answer four (4) questions only.
All questions carry equal marks.
All working must be clearly shown. Marks will not be awarded for correct answers
without corresponding workings.
1. (a) The data below was obtained by a group of learners for the number of people living in
households around their houses.
C D D D A C B B D D
F B C C D B E D B E
F E B B D D D C A C
B E D F D B C B D E
(i) Complete the frequency table below for the data recorded from the survey above.

Household Tally Frequency Angle of sector


2
A // 2 × 360 = 18°
40
B //// //// 10
C //// // -
D //// //// /// -
E //// -
F /// -

(ii) Draw a pie chart to illustrate the data in the frequency table above.

(b) Mrs. Lartey bought a sewing machine from a shop. A 15% VAT charged on the machine
amounted to GH¢ 555.00. Find the marked price of the sewing machine.
(c) Given that A and B are subsets of the Universal set, U. Draw a Venn diagram and shade
the region represented by;
(i) A∩B
(ii) A ∪ B

2. (a) A fair coin and a fair die are tossed together.


(i) List the set of all possible outcomes.
(ii) What is the probability of obtaining a head and an even number?
(b) 2y = 6x – 2 is an equation of a straight line. Find the gradient and the y-intercept.
(c) Find the value of x in the diagram below.

42°
3x

(d) Solve the inequality 𝟐𝒙 − 𝟑(𝒙 − 𝟏) ≥ 𝟒.

3. (a) Express 975.8674, correct to


(i) two decimal places.
(ii) five significant figures.
(b) Multiply 382 × 856.
(c) The data below shows the ages of some children at a birthday party.
4 3 5 7 6 5 4 2 8 5
(i) Find the modal age.
(ii) What is the mean age of the children?
(iii) Find the probability of selecting a child who is 5 years old.
